In the run-up to Christmas, we all need a little bit of a boost. And when it comes to the world of music, what could be better than the uplifting sound of gospel? Soulistic is a shared dream brought to life by Andrea Malek, a singer who has excelled across a wide range of genres, and the pianist and songwriter Bandi Jáger. The basic ingredients comprise a combination of jazz and R&B, fully seasoned with an exciting blend of folk music influences. And now, this special mixture has been used to evoke the wonderful charm of gospel. The name Soulistic refers to the close relationship between souls and music. This special gospel concert to get you in the mood for Christmas could be considered the culmination of this relationship. The true sound of certain Christmas songs - now largely familiar from traipsing round shopping centres - is capable of stirring our souls. Such is the stunning power of gospel, as the viewer or listener is imperceptibly brought along for the ride and gradually becomes part of the performance itself. Andrea Malek and Bandi Jáger's production places joyous music and faith in the starring role, just as they constitute a focal point in all gospel music. With Malek's unmistakeable voice, the musical director's fresh and exciting musical approach and the sound of a superb group of jazz musicians, the evening promises to be a truly wonderful experience. On stage, each of them will have a solo role to play as they endeavour to transmit the message of gospel to the audience.
In those busy days in the run-up to the Christmas season, who wouldn't enjoy an evening listening to songs such as Happy Day, Have Yourself a Merry Little Christmas, Let It Snow and Falling In Love With Jesus, helping you to forget all about the hustle and bustle and get in the mood for the festivities ahead?
